黑狐家游戏

大数据分布式存储的技术包括,大数据分布式存储,大数据时代下的分布式存储技术解析与应用

欧气 1 0
本文探讨了大数据分布式存储技术,涵盖其概念、原理及在当前大数据时代的应用。重点解析了分布式存储技术如何应对海量数据挑战,以及其在实际场景中的实施与应用策略。

本文目录导读:

  1. 分布式存储技术概述
  2. 分布式存储技术原理
  3. 分布式存储技术应用

随着互联网、物联网、云计算等技术的快速发展,大数据时代已经到来,海量数据的产生和积累对存储技术提出了更高的要求,分布式存储技术作为大数据时代存储技术的主流,其高效、可靠、可扩展的特点备受关注,本文将解析大数据分布式存储技术,并探讨其在各个领域的应用。

分布式存储技术概述

1、分布式存储概念

分布式存储是指将数据分散存储在多个物理节点上,通过网络连接形成一个整体的数据存储系统,分布式存储系统具有以下特点:

(1)高可靠性:数据在多个节点上存储,任何一个节点故障都不会影响数据的安全。

大数据分布式存储的技术包括,大数据分布式存储,大数据时代下的分布式存储技术解析与应用

图片来源于网络,如有侵权联系删除

(2)高可用性:系统在部分节点故障的情况下,仍能保持正常运行。

(3)高可扩展性:可根据需求增加或减少存储节点,实现弹性扩展。

(4)高性能:数据读写速度快,满足大数据处理需求。

2、分布式存储技术分类

(1)基于文件系统的分布式存储:如HDFS(Hadoop Distributed File System)、Ceph等。

(2)基于块设备的分布式存储:如GlusterFS、OpenStack Swift等。

(3)基于对象存储的分布式存储:如Amazon S3、OpenStack Swift等。

分布式存储技术原理

1、数据分片

分布式存储系统将数据划分为多个小数据块,称为分片,分片可以是固定大小的,也可以是动态变化的,数据分片有助于提高数据读写效率,降低数据传输成本。

大数据分布式存储的技术包括,大数据分布式存储,大数据时代下的分布式存储技术解析与应用

图片来源于网络,如有侵权联系删除

2、数据副本

为了保证数据可靠性,分布式存储系统会为每个分片创建多个副本,副本数量可根据需求配置,如3副本、5副本等,副本在存储节点之间进行同步,确保数据一致性。

3、数据定位

分布式存储系统采用分布式哈希表(DHT)等算法,实现数据定位,当用户请求访问数据时,系统根据数据标识定位到存储节点,并从该节点读取数据。

4、数据调度

分布式存储系统采用数据调度策略,实现数据读写均衡,数据调度策略包括轮询、负载均衡、一致性哈希等。

分布式存储技术应用

1、云计算领域

分布式存储技术在云计算领域应用广泛,如OpenStack、阿里云、腾讯云等,分布式存储系统为云计算平台提供海量数据存储能力,满足大规模数据处理需求。

2、大数据分析领域

大数据分布式存储的技术包括,大数据分布式存储,大数据时代下的分布式存储技术解析与应用

图片来源于网络,如有侵权联系删除

分布式存储技术在数据分析领域具有重要作用,如Hadoop、Spark等大数据处理框架,需要分布式存储系统提供底层存储支持。

3、物联网领域

物联网设备产生海量数据,分布式存储技术可满足物联网数据存储需求,如智能家居、智慧城市等领域,分布式存储技术发挥着重要作用。

4、媒体领域

分布式存储技术在媒体领域应用广泛,如视频、音频等海量媒体数据的存储,分布式存储系统可满足媒体行业对海量数据存储的需求。

分布式存储技术是大数据时代存储技术的主流,具有高可靠性、高可用性、高可扩展性和高性能等特点,本文对分布式存储技术进行了概述,并分析了其在各个领域的应用,随着大数据时代的不断发展,分布式存储技术将在更多领域发挥重要作用。

标签: #分布式存储架构 #大数据存储优化 #分布式存储应用

黑狐家游戏
  • 评论列表

留言评论